Ivan Melnikov
Debut 1869 (Mariinsky Theatre, Richard’s part in Bellini’s The Puritans). He was a theater soloist until 1892. The first performer of the parts of Don Carlos in Dargomyzhsky’s The Stone Guest (1872), Tokmakov in Rimsky-Korsakov’s The Pskovite Woman (1873), Boris Godunov (1874), Prince Vyazminsky in Tchaikovsky’s opera Oprichnik (1874) , Demon (1875), Bes in Tchaikovsky’s The Blacksmith Vakula (1876), Kalenika in Rimsky-Korsakov’s May Night (1880), Prince Kurlyatev in Tchaikovsky’s The Enchantress (1887), Tomsky (1890), Prince Igor ( 1890). Other roles include Melnik in Rusalka, Escamillo (the first performer on the Russian stage), Germont, Rigoletto, Wolfram in Tannhäuser (the first performer on the Russian stage) and others.
